Maximizing Yield Through Superior Mechanical Separation
Eliminating Residual Loss in Hive Waste
Traditional harvesting methods often leave significant amounts of beeswax trapped within old combs and hive residues. Industrial wax presses utilize powerful mechanical pressure combined with heat to squeeze liquid wax from these materials, capturing volume that is typically lost in manual processing.

Preserving Market Value Through Precise Temperature Control
Preventing Thermal Degradation and Discoloration
Beeswax is highly sensitive to heat, and overheating leads to permanent darkening and a loss of biological activity. Temperature-controlled melters use constant-temperature heating to ensure the wax retains its natural, light-colored appearance, which is a primary determinant of its grade in the international market.

Multi-Stage Filtration for High Purity
Beyond temperature control, these systems integrate multi-stage filtration to remove larval remains, pigments, and biological residues. This process produces food or cosmetic-grade beeswax that meets the stringent purity standards required for export and high-end monetization.

Understanding the Trade-offs
Capital Investment vs. Long-term Recovery
While industrial equipment significantly reduces product loss, it requires a higher initial capital investment compared to traditional tools. The return on investment is realized through increased yields and higher market pricing for premium-grade wax, but it requires a certain volume of processing to remain cost-effective.
Operational Complexity and Maintenance
Precise hardware requires consistent maintenance to ensure temperature sensors and mechanical presses operate at peak efficiency. Failure to follow strict separation rules during wet processing or neglecting filter cleanings can lead to cross-contamination, which diminishes the value of the entire batch.
